RSS is one of the only acronyms I’ve come across in my years of working with the web, that doesn’t have an official meaning. And it’s kind of appropriate, because the technology seems to have changed just as much as the acronym.
Which do you prefer? Really Simple Syndication, or Rich Site Summary? Or maybe there’s another one I am not aware of?
Personally, I prefer Rich Site Summary. I think it is more proper, and it describes the purpose of the technology. I am all about using technologies appropriately.
Also, what version of RSS do you prefer? 0.91, 0.92, 2.0, or 1.0?
What are your reasons for picking one over the other?
Dave Shea already popped this question.
I prefer version 2.0, because of it’s extensibility and simplicity. Version 1.0 has better support for modules, but I choose the more intuitive version, in the end.
